PMC bank fraud: Suspended MD Joy Thomas arrested by Mumbai Police's Economic Offence Wing

Four days after Mumbai Police booked Punjab and Maharashtra Cooperative (PMC) Bank and Housing Development Infrastructure Ltd (HDIL) authorities for encouraging advances infringing upon RBI standards, the Economic Offense Wing (EOW) of the Mumbai Police Friday captured PMC's suspended Managing Director Joy Thomas. 

Thomas, as per PTI, was gathered to the EOW office at the Mumbai Police central station and was captured after a series of addressing. 

On Thursday, the EOW had captured HDIL chiefs Rakesh Wadhawan and his child Sarang Wadhawan regarding the case. As indicated by the Mumbai Police FIR, the misfortunes in the supposed misrepresentation case have been pegged at Rs 4,355 crore. 

The capture of PMC's previous Managing Director comes hours after the Enforcement Directorate completed the strikes at six distinct areas crosswise over Mumbai. 

In light of a FIR enrolled by the EOW, the ED had documented a case under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A). The ED is examining claims that PMC Bank under-announced non-performing resources, or awful credits, subsequent to financing a grasp of organizations, principally in the bothered land part. 

Mumbai Police had first enrolled an offense on a protest from the RBI following the breakdown of the bank. The RBI had stepped in and set limitations on withdrawals after the emergency at the bank became known a week ago chiefly because of claimed under-revealing of Non-Performing Assets (NPA).
